Currently the Director of Fine Arts Sculpture at the Academy of Art University of San Francisco, Thomas Durham is a professional member of the National Sculpture Society, winner of the Lorenzo de’ Medici Award from Florence Italy.

He has worked with EIS Sculpture Studio, the largest Figurative Sculpture Studio in NYC and has exhibited with Spoleto USA. Durham creates sculptures that stem from the styles of the Italian Renaissance.

He is known for both his realistic commissions as well as his individual work that combines myth and reality of hybrid sculptures which allude to mythology and express personal and social ideas of today. These creations are featured in Sculpture Review magazine. He is also featured in two recent books 100 Artists of the Male Figure, and Gods and Goddesses by Michael Publishing LLC.
